WSO2 MB team is pleased to announce the release of version 1.0.0 of the Open
Source Message Broker (MB).

WSO2 Message Broker (WSO2 MB) is to be your Message Broker System. Our
ultimate goal is to provide you a reliable message brokering system with
security. MB 1.0.0 supports both pubslish/subscribe feature which publish
messages to topics and subscribe to topics and Message box feature which
store messages in an intermediate location to be consumed by the owner of
the messagebox.
Key Features of WSO2 Message Broker

WSO2 Message Broker brings messaging and eventing capabilities into your SOA
framework. This latest addition to the WSO2 family of products possesses
following key features.

   - WS-Eventing support
   - Message store based on Amazon SQS API
   - JMS Pub/Sub and Queuing using AMQP protocol
   - Role based authorization for topics/queues
   - Hierarchical topics support
   - Administrative console to manage topics, queues and message boxes.

The underlying messaging framework of the WSO2 Message Broker is powered by
Apache Qpid, one of the leading Advanced Message Queuing Protocol (AMQP)
messaging engines available today. The underlying JMS engine handles
WS-Eventing/JMS synchronization that enables exposing and consuming your
events using two different standard API's.

WSO2 MB 1.0.0 is developed on top of the revolutionary Carbon platform
<http://wso2.org/projects/carbon> , and is based on the OSGi framework to
achieve the better modularity for your Service Oriented Architecture (SOA).
This also contains a lots of new features and many other optional components
to customize the behavior of the server.
